Product Description

A contractor-grade 6-pack built for high-volume jobs where pricing and pack convenience matter more than feature load. The A19-13.5-E26-840-ND ECO 6PK delivers 100W-incandescent-equivalent light output at 13.5W per bulb — the right pack for property managers, multi-fixture installs, and general replacements.

Frosted lens, smooth diffuse light, durable plastic construction that lowers the risk of breakage. Open-fixture rated only and non-dimmable — verify fixture type before specifying.

Features

  • 6-pack contractor pack — 13.5W LED, 100W incandescent equivalent per bulb
  • 1,500 lumens at 4000K (Cool White), 80 CRI
  • Non-dimmable
  • E26 medium base, 120V; 200° beam angle, frosted lens
  • Open-fixture rated only (not for enclosed fixtures)
  • Suitable for dry and damp locations
  • Durable plastic construction; mercury and UV free, RoHS-compliant
  • 11,000-hour LED lifespan (L70 per IES LM-70)

Ideal For: Property Management Replacements • Multifamily Housing • Garages • Hallways • Stairwells • Workshop Lighting

Open-fixture rated only — not for use in enclosed fixtures. Non-dimmable — do not pair with a dimmer. Ships as a 6-pack; case quantity 24 bulbs (4 six-packs). Backed by RAB's 2-year limited warranty covering light output, color stability, driver performance, and finish.
